Gov. Ikpeazu To Swear In Barr. Nkoro As Commissioner On Friday

Abia State governor, Okezie Ikpeazu will on Friday 13th January, 2023 swear in Hon. Barr. Akujiobi Nkoro as commissioner in the State executive council. This is according to a statement by the Secretary to the State Government, Barr. Chris Ezem made available to ABN TV. Sen. Kalu Greets SP Ahmad Lawan At 64, Salutes Contributions To Nation Building

Former Governor of Abia State and Chief Whip of the Senate, Dr. Orji Uzor Kalu has described the Senate President, Dr. Ahmad Lawan as a seasoned public administrator, consummate politician, and philanthropist of repute. Congratulating the Senate President on the occasion of his 64th birthday anniversary, Kalu acknowledged the noble contributions of Lawan to nation-building in various capacities.
